We mourn former legislator Gary J. Nelson, who passed away this week.
District 22
Senate 1977-2001
"As the Majority Leader, Senator Nelson led with a firm hand but was always open to sharing humor or a fun story! I was the Minority Leader and appreciated his fairness. Senator Nelson served our state with distinction." - Senator Tim Mathern
"Senator Gary Nelson was the Majority Leader when I was first elected to the Senate. I requested assignment to the Industry, Business and Labor Committee, but Gary said, 'You will serve on Human Services,' and I have been there ever since. Senator Nelson was an excellent leader, encouraging new members to listen, ask questions, and learn from the people who appeared at hearings. He wanted to know what was being discussed in committees but did not tell members what to do. It was our job to find the right combination of ideas to send out effective bills which would be accepted by legislators and the Governor. Delegation of that authority made us all aware of our responsibilities as Senators. He cared about us personally and professionally, and he will be missed by the many friends and colleagues he had in the Capitol and around ND." - Senator Judy Lee
